Red Bull Racing made a number of staff members available to Mercedes in recent weeks, which did not please the English team. There were rumours that Andy Cowell was on Red Bull's list as well, but Toto Wolff refutes that.
As head of Mercedes AMG High Performance Powertrains Cowell had an important role within the team for years, but in 2020 he let it be known that he was ready for another challenge. Previously, the media has linked his name to Ferrari and in recent weeks Red Bull has also been mentioned as a potential employer, but Wolff maintains that it will not come to that.
The Mercedes team boss knows Cowell is looking for a job outside the sport. "I speak to Andy regularly. He just wants to do something different, not just be known for his work in Formula 1," he told Formule1.com. "Andy has exciting ideas about technology and sustainability. And he has also said, 'If I wanted to continue in Formula 1, I would have stayed with Mercedes.'"

Acquisitions from Red Bull

Ben Hodgkinson, Steve Blewett, Omid Mostaghimi, Pip Clode, Anton Mayo and Steve Brodie have all decided to join Red Bull in recent weeks. The team expects to announce some more names in the coming weeks.
